The police robot that stops you like real agents

A robotics researcher has produced in the garage of his home (as in the old days) a police robot capable of carrying out road stop operations.

Being stopped by a policeman in the USA may not be a pleasant experience. We have had news many times of delicate situations and then ended well, but everything does not always go smoothly.

Second Reuben Brewer, senior engineer of robotics research in the applied technology and science department of SRI International (ATSD) and the "dad" of the police robot, a detention can even become traumatic or dangerous.

They don't seem so peregrine affirmations.

from video description: “16.915.140 vehicle drivers are stopped in traffic every year. 195.078 motorists report that physical force was used on them and 4.488 police officers are attacked. 89 of these motorists die and 11 of those officers die. "

For this reason, to avoid such disastrous consequences, Brewer has invented a “Robocop” that cannot do or harm itself. “Our police robot will be able to go among people to protect everyone,” Brewer added.

This police robot is not an autonomous android, but more an "offshoot" of the agent, who stays in the car and communicates through this through cybernetics. The agent's face is shown on the screen positioned at the height of the Robocop's “face”, who can communicate with the driver via cameras and speakers. The telescopic robotic arm can collect documents and bring them to the attention of the terminal.

On balance, if the job was only to stop a driver and impose a penalty or read documents, there is nothing that this police robot could not do like a real agent. Funny to think it all started in Brewer's garage. It reminds me of something.

Brewer now has big plans for his cop robot.

“This police robot prototype is a work in progress that I started in my garage, and now I work at SRI International. Of course, it represents only part of the solution to the problem of violence in situations like this, But I hope that one day it will save lives ", he concludes.
